Default Street Glide windshield on Ultra

I bought a 6 1/2" windshield for my Ultra and had to take it off. I had so much turbulance I couldn't keep my glasses and my head from shaking. I could barely see where I was going. I like the look of the SG shorty but I thought it would be too short. I am 6'1". I am wondering now if the 4" shield would be better than the 6 1/2. Maybe the 6.5" shield had the wind hitting me in the wrong place. Does anybody my size have one of these and if so how does it work?

I'm 6'1 and bought an inexpensive (~$25) 8" dark smoked windshield from Ebay seller American Thunder--works fine; no buffetting.

I also have a 4" from this same vendor and it's fine for around town in the summer, but too much wind at interstate speeds for me.
